Lokoya is a premium Napa Valley producer founded in 1995 by Jess Jackson, dedicated exclusively to crafting single-vineyard Cabernet Sauvignon from high-elevation mountain sites. The winery focuses on four renowned appellations - Howell Mountain, Mount Veeder, Spring Mountain, and Diamond Mountain - each offering distinct soil compositions, elevations, and microclimates that shape the wines’ identity.

Vineyards are located above the fog line, where cooler temperatures, volcanic soils, and low yields contribute to concentration, structure, and natural acidity. Winemaking follows a minimal-intervention philosophy, with native yeast fermentation and no fining or filtration, allowing each site to express itself without stylistic influence.

The wines are typically powerful and structured, with firm tannins and layered profiles of blackcurrant, blackberry, violet, graphite, and mineral notes. Despite their intensity, they retain precision and balance, reflecting both site and disciplined vinification.

These Cabernets are built for long-term aging, often requiring significant time in bottle to reach full complexity and integration. Production is limited, reinforcing a focus on detail and quality.

Lokoya has established itself among Napa Valley’s leading “cult” producers, known for wines that emphasize terroir, elevation, and longevity rather than immediate accessibility.
